November 28 – December 31 | ZooMontana
 
With over 15 million twinkling lights, ZooMontana transforms into a winter wonderland of family-friendly fun and festive cheer. Voted 4th Best ZooLights in the Country by USA Today in 2023, this is a must-visit holiday experience. Wander through massive holiday displays straight out of the North Pole, meet Christmas characters, enjoy festive activities, and even say hello to Santa.
 
Don’t miss themed nights like Wizard Night (sponsored by Visit Billings) and the very special Christmas Drone Show on December 23!

November 28 at 6:30pm in Downtown Billings
 
The 40th Annual Holiday Parade will light up Downtown Billings with more than 70 festive floats and a grand finale appearance by Santa Claus himself. Bundle up and enjoy one of Billings’ longest-running holiday traditions.
